pet zone barsha - An Overview
Dubai features an variety of Fantastic pet shops, Each individual providing exceptional services tailor-made to pamper your furry friends. As avid pet lovers and reviewers at Best in Hood, we have diligently researched and compiled a list of the five best pet shops in Dubai.For those who’re training your Pet, Pet World UAE in Dubai store provides